The best scope for air rifle field target shooters who crave clarity and durability will find a lot to like in the Simmons PRO RIMFIRE 4X32MM Riflescope. Designed with the casual yet serious rimfire enthusiast in mind, this scope boasts an IPX7 waterproof and fogproof construction, meaning it’s ready to tackle unpredictable weather without batting an eye. If your outdoor adventures often drag you through damp or misty conditions, this feature alone is a game changer, ensuring the lens stays clear and the scope keeps performing no matter what the elements throw at you.
Optics in this model aren’t just a side note — the all-glass optical system with fully coated lenses truly delivers crisp, bright images, especially in low light settings. This quality is crucial for field target shooting, where dawn or dusk sessions often dominate. Thanks to the fully coated lenses, the Simmons scope enhances light transmission, helping shooters spot fine details at various distances without sacrificing sharpness. Those little things add up when you’re lining up a tricky shot and need every advantage you can get.
One standout feature is the Simmons Truplex reticle. It’s not overloaded with clutter but provides just the right balance of reference points for precision aiming. The simplicity here is a real boon for shooters who want to stay focused on the target without fiddling with overly complex reticle designs. Pair this with the adjustable objective parallax, and you’ve got a setup that lets you dial in crisp focus depending on the shooting distance. For air rifle field target scenarios, where distances can shift and clarity is king, this adjustment capability means you won’t be squinting or guessing.
Handling this scope feels intuitive thanks to its capped finger adjustable turrets. They offer smooth, tactile feedback when zeroing in, yet stay protected against accidental knocks or movements during transport or rough handling in the field. The 1-inch aluminum dovetail rings included in the package come with a stop pin for easy and secure mounting. This hardware ensures your scope stays rock steady on the rail, a critical factor in maintaining zero over extended sessions.

The best scope for air rifle field target shooters aiming to boost their precision across various distances will find the CVLIFE Hunting Rifle Scope 6-24x50 an interesting contender. Its adjustable 6-24x magnification puts you in the driver’s seat when dialing in for both mid and long-range shots, giving a clear edge in situations demanding pinpoint accuracy. The 50mm objective diameter brings in ample light, enhancing visibility and detail clarity, which is vital in diverse lighting conditions out in the field.
Its red and green illuminated reticle isn’t just eye candy but a practical feature for shooters battling shifting light environments—think dawn, dusk, or shaded woods. The ability to switch colors adds flexibility, helping the reticle stay visible without overwhelming your sight picture. Those subtle glows make aligning the shot easier and reduce eye strain over longer sessions.
A practical detail that many overlook but which elevates this scope is the 1/8 inch click value at 100 yards. This fine adjustment means each turn of the turret brings micro-precision to your windage and elevation, enabling shooters to hone in on their targets with exceptional control. Combine this with a field of view of 28 feet at 100 yards, and the scope balances tight zoom with sufficient peripheral vision, crucial when tracking moving targets or adjusting quickly.
Mounting convenience is another win for this package—the included free mount lets you set up your scope without hunting down additional accessories. This plug-and-play approach is great for shooters who want to jump right into the action without fuss.
Speaking as someone who’s tested scopes across various terrains, the large objective lens coupled with high magnification offers a significant advantage in spotting subtle target movements and environmental cues. Whether peering through the brush or scanning open fields, the CVLIFE scope helps maintain situational awareness while locking onto precise points.
On the flip side, a scope with such a broad zoom range can sometimes require a bit more time to zero in perfectly, especially for newcomers. The illuminated reticle’s brightness levels might take some tweaking before you hit the sweet spot that fits your shooting environment and personal preference. Also, the weight added by the 50mm objective could slightly affect balance on lighter air rifles, a factor some shooters may want to consider.
Users have noted that the scope’s illumination system truly shines in low-light, making it a favorite for early morning or late afternoon sessions. Yet, a few mention that the reticle illumination could have offered a bit more brightness intensity for extremely dark conditions, but it’s a minor quibble against its overall performance.
In terms of durability and build, the CVLIFE scope holds its ground well, even though it lacks the high-end ruggedness of some pricier options. For shooters seeking reliable optics with enhanced visibility features, it’s a solid choice that punches above its weight class.

The best scope for air rifle field target enthusiasts who value a comprehensive optical setup will find the UUQ 3-9×40 Rifle Scope with Gun Laser a fascinating choice. This package isn’t your everyday scope—it marries traditional rifle optics with a Class IIIA red laser sight that offers fast and accurate aiming out to 300 feet in daylight. This 2-in-1 precision optical system elevates your shooting game by providing an extra aiming aid that can prove decisive during dynamic field target sessions.
Magnification ranges from 3x to 9x, balanced with a 40mm objective lens, delivering a versatile zoom window suitable for mid-range shots and varied terrain. The optics come with full multi-coated lenses, designed to crank up light transmission and minimize reflections. This means sharper images and crisp reticles even as light wanes, which can turn tricky shots into clean hits. The anti-reflective coatings across every glass surface reflect attention to detail in optical performance.
Construction-wise, the scope shines with aircraft-grade aluminum alloy, granting it a rugged feel without adding bulk. Its shockproof nature is a boon for those who test their gear in rough outdoor environments. Plus, it’s sealed with O-rings and nitrogen-filled, locking in waterproof and fog-proof capabilities—two features critical for keeping your sight picture clear when weather conditions try to spoil the party.
The illuminated reticle supports dual-color illumination with five brightness settings, giving shooters flexibility to adjust the sight’s glow to match their environment and preference. The rangefinder reticle design enhances quick distance estimation and target acquisition, blending tactical advantage with ease of use. Adjustments on the windage and elevation turrets come in 1/4 MOA clicks, allowing precise tweaks for consistent accuracy at varying distances.
An adjustable diopter lock smooths the process of setting sharp focus tailored to your eyesight. The package also includes a pair of 1-inch complementary rings compatible with common 20mm Picatinny or Weaver rails, so installation is straightforward without needing extra gear.
One veteran shooter’s take echoes the benefits: “The addition of the laser makes a noticeable difference in speed and confidence during field target practice, while the optic’s clarity holds up beautifully even in low light.” This combination of laser and scope isn’t just a novelty but a practical upgrade, especially useful in fast-paced or variable lighting conditions.
On the flip side, the laser sight, while helpful, requires periodic battery checks to maintain performance, which could be a minor inconvenience during long outings. Also, the relatively short eye relief typical of variable scopes means you need to be mindful of proper positioning to avoid recoil impact, especially if paired with heavier air rifles.
The scope’s length of 12.3 inches may feel a bit hefty for ultra-light setups, but its build quality and multi-functionality justify the size. The wide field of view angle, from 13.6 to 35.66 degrees at 100 yards, strikes a good balance between zoom depth and peripheral vision, essential for dynamic shooting scenarios.

Diving into the realm of best scope for air rifle field target, the CVLIFE 3-9x40 Rifle Scope stands out with its blend of practical features and solid optical clarity. Sporting a 3-9x magnification and a generous 40mm objective lens, it offers a versatile zoom range that suits a variety of shooting distances. The scope’s multi-layer coated lenses boost light transmittance to 95%, making your target appear crisper and brighter compared to traditional single-coated optics—a crucial edge during low-light sessions.
One of the scope’s defining perks is its adjustable illuminated reticle with green and red options and five brightness levels. This feature ensures clear visibility of the crosshairs regardless of lighting conditions, whether you’re stalking targets at dusk or under glaring midday sun. The flexibility here means you can adapt quickly on the fly without losing your sight picture or focus, making every shot count.
The capped reset turrets with 1/4 MOA clicks offer finger-friendly adjustments that can be zeroed after sighting in, a real treat for shooters who need quick, reliable tweaks in the field. Windage and elevation controls feel tactile yet smooth, instilling confidence in your ability to fine-tune for precision. Plus, the scope's eye relief ranges from 2.95 to 3.94 inches, offering enough room to comfortably align your eye without worrying about recoil impact.
Crafted from high-strength aluminum alloy, the CVLIFE scope balances durability with lightweight handling. Fully sealed and 100% nitrogen-filled, it’s ready to shrug off fog and rain, keeping your vision clear when conditions turn dicey. The inclusion of a dioptric adjustment lens allows shooters with nearsighted or farsighted vision to achieve a sharp sight picture without glasses, a thoughtful detail enhancing usability.
Installation is a breeze thanks to the two included 20mm free mounts, compatible with a range of rifles. This versatility means you don’t need to hunt for extra accessories, letting you set up and hit the field faster. CVLIFE’s reputation for responsive customer service adds peace of mind, rounding out the experience with solid support.
On the flip side, while the illumination settings are versatile, the brightness range might require a bit of fiddling before you find that perfect balance for your environment. Additionally, the eye relief, although adequate, demands mindful positioning especially on higher-recoil setups. The magnification range, while flexible, might feel limited for shooters who prefer extreme zoom capabilities.

For those hunting the best scope for air rifle field target, the CVLIFE 4x32 Compact Rifle Scope offers a neat blend of simplicity and ruggedness. With a fixed 4x magnification and a 32mm objective lens, this scope focuses on delivering bright, crisp images without fuss or frills. Thanks to the fully coated optical glass, light transmission is maximized, resulting in a high-contrast view that helps shooters pick out subtle target details in varying light conditions—an undeniable asset for precise shooting in the field.
One of the most striking aspects here is the scope’s compact design, measuring just 7.48 inches in length. This shorter profile means less bulk on your rifle, enhancing maneuverability during fast-paced shooting or tight scenarios. The eye relief of 3.3 inches offers a comfortable shooting posture without risking cheek weld issues or eye strain, a thoughtful touch for extended field sessions.
Constructed from high-strength aluminum alloy with a one-piece tube design, this scope brings serious durability to the table. It’s no lightweight in terms of toughness, boasting inert gas purging for fog resistance, alongside shock and waterproof capabilities. So whether you’re caught in a sudden drizzle or navigating damp, foggy mornings, the sight picture stays clear and reliable—a major boon for outdoor enthusiasts facing unpredictable conditions.
The crosshair reticle sticks to basics, favoring clarity and speed over complexity. It’s perfect for shooters who prefer a clean sight picture and rapid target acquisition without getting bogged down by intricate reticle designs. Plus, the included 20mm free mounts simplify installation on a variety of rifles, saving time and headache when gearing up for action.
A seasoned shooter shared, “I loved how this scope stayed clear and crisp after hours in the field, and its compact size really helped me stay nimble while moving between targets.” That kind of real-world endorsement highlights how the scope’s lightweight design pairs well with its robust performance.
On the downside, the fixed magnification can be limiting for those who crave zoom flexibility. Shooters working at varying distances might find themselves wishing for adjustable power, especially when transitioning from close-range to more distant targets. Additionally, the crosshair, while clean, doesn’t include illumination options, which can be a drawback in dim light or twilight hunting conditions.
